We recently had a quick Q&A with the gals behind the fashion line KANZI which was recently featured at Dubai Fashion Week.

Who are the designer/designers behind Kanzi?

Shk Amal Mana Rashid Al Maktoum & Mrs. Raghda Taryam<

What does the name Kanzi mean and why did you choose it?

Kanzi’s literal meaning is ‘my treasure’ in Arabic. It was selected to represent the brand ethos of Kanzi; ‘treasured luxury’.

What is the story behind the clothing line? Who is the woman in mind?

The Kanzi brand was established in 2008 designing exclusive abayas, jalabiyas, evening wear and custom made wedding dresses. The label was created to provide high quality products for Arab and Muslim women, whilst the evening and wedding wear is for any woman looking for a treasured item of clothing that will last.

Fall Hijab Fashion 2009: Smart investments

Wednesday, November 11th, 2009

In this final post about Fall Hijab fashion 2009 we bring you the smart investment report. According to Style.com “In risky times, nothing spells sartorial security like a Burberry trench, a Chanel suit, or, just possibly, a swaggering fur-lapel great coat from Hermès.”

What it’s all about is finding key pieces (think trench coats, wool coats, blazers, suit jackets) that are going to be stylish and timeless.

These are pieces you “invest” in because they’ll last you a lifetime. Look for quality material when buying these items and you’ll not be disappointed.

I have pretty bad luck with boots. For years I’ve been looking for the PERFECT pair of boots that would work well in the snow and also look fashionable. I want some that have just the right heel height and fit me snugly. Plus, I’d like some I could stick my pants into when the weather gets really bad.

And I think that’s my problem. I want too much out of one pair of boots.
But they’re a big investment. A good pair can cost hundreds of dollars. Even on the lower end, boots are expensive.
So once again, I’m on a quest this year.
And I need to find some shoes soon. It’s been raining non-stop in Chicago, and the hems of my pants have been consistently wet. It’s quite annoying.
Snow’s on its way as well, and Chicago winters are pretty brutal. It’s the worst feeling when you have to sit at work or school all day with your feet soaking.

However, the more useful boots always tend to be the ugliest. My sister and I were discussing rain boots, and we agreed that most of them are just too brightly colored to be worn in public. Target has a huge selection, but they all seem a bit childish.
And then, of course, there are Ugg’s.

UGG® Australia 'Classic Tall' Boot (Walker, Toddler, Little Kid & Big Kid)

I hate to admit it, but I kind of like Ugg’s now. I’ve always hated the trend, but they are very practical in the snow. Will I finally break down and buy a pair this year? We shall see. I actually really like this pair.
